The Pros and Cons of Different Chess Board and Piece Designs

Chess boards and pieces come in various shapes, sizes, and materials, each with its unique advantages and drawbacks. Let’s delve into a pros and cons analysis of some popular designs:

1. Traditional Wooden Boards and Pieces:
Pros: The nostalgic charm of wooden boards and pieces evokes a sense of history and authenticity. These sets often feature intricate detailing, hand-carved by skilled craftsmen. Wooden boards are durable and offer a satisfying feel and weight during gameplay.
Cons: However, wooden sets are not always easily portable due to their weight and fragility. They may also require more maintenance compared to other materials, such as constant cleaning and polishing to preserve their appearance.

2. Tournament-Standard Vinyl Boards and Plastic Pieces:
Pros: Vinyl boards and plastic pieces are commonly used in tournaments and chess clubs. They are lightweight, economical, and easy to transport, making them popular choices for players on the go. Additionally, they are resistant to spills and damage, ensuring longevity.
Cons: The inexpensive nature of these sets can sometimes result in lower quality materials and less appealing aesthetics. Some players may find the plastic pieces less satisfying to handle compared to their wooden counterparts.

3. Magnetic Boards and Pieces:
Pros: Magnetic chess sets are perfect for travel or playing on the move. The magnetism holds the pieces in place, preventing them from sliding during gameplay. This added stability makes it a convenient choice for playing in cars, trains, or airplanes. Magnetic sets also eliminate the worry of losing pieces during transportation.
Cons: Magnetic boards and pieces often sacrifice some design intricacy and weight for practicality. Some players may miss the tactile experience and heft of traditional wooden sets.

Alternative Choices in The Evolution of Chess Boards and Pieces

While The Evolution of Chess Boards and Pieces provides a wide range of options, it’s essential to consider alternative choices before making a purchase. Here are some notable alternatives to explore:

1. Vintage Reproduction Sets:
For those seeking a touch of nostalgia, vintage reproduction sets recreate the charm and elegance of historical chess sets. These sets often replicate designs from specific periods, such as the Staunton sets from the 19th century or the intricate ivory sets of the Renaissance. Vintage reproduction sets are perfect for collectors and enthusiasts passionate about preserving the rich heritage of chess.

2. 3D Chess Sets:
If you’re looking to add a new dimension to your chess experience, 3D chess sets offer a unique twist. These sets feature multiple tiers or stacked boards, allowing for vertical movement and strategic planning on multiple levels. 3D sets challenge your spatial reasoning skills and introduce a refreshing take on the game’s traditional rules.
